AK-47
The AK-47 (Avtomat Kalashnikova model 1947, ) is an assault rifle designed in 1947 by Mikhail Kalashnikov, produced by Russian manufacturer IZH, and used in many Eastern bloc nations during the Cold War. Compared to the rifles used in World War II, the AK-47 was lighter and more compact, with a shorter range, a smaller 7.62 ? 39 mm cartridge, and was capable of selective fire, thus making it one of the first assault rifles. It was also produced in greater numbers than any other assault rifle in the 20th century. ~ ~ ~ ~ ~ ~ ~ ~ ~ ~

Assault rifle: An assault rifle is a type of automatic weapon. It is generally defined as a selective-fire rifle or carbine (depending on the particular firearm's size), using intermediate-powered ammunition.
